The Basics of First Time Home Buyer Grants
What is a First Time Home Buyer Grant?
A First Time Home Buyer Grant is a form of financial assistance provided by the government or private organizations to help individuals purchase their first home. Unlike loans, grants do not need to be repaid, making them an attractive option for those who qualify.
Who Qualifies for These Grants?
Eligibility for First Time Home Buyer Grants varies depending on the specific program. Generally, you must be a first-time homebuyer, which means you haven't owned a home in the past three years. Other factors such as income level, credit score, and the location of the property may also be considered.

Free Personal Grants with No Processing Fee: Avoiding Scams
What to Look For
When applying for Free Personal Grants with No Processing Fee, it's essential to be cautious of scams. Legitimate grants do not require you to pay a fee to apply.
How to Apply Safely
To apply safely, make sure to research the grant provider and read reviews from other applicants. Always use official websites and avoid providing personal information to unverified sources.
